From e97e61555c9d9bea2e55ef9a3c36f6cd4484c9b0 Mon Sep 17 00:00:00 2001 From: Anfimov Dima Date: Sun, 14 Dec 2025 17:30:08 +0100 Subject: [PATCH 1/2] chore(ci): tests with different postgres versions --- .github/workflows/code-check.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/code-check.yml b/.github/workflows/code-check.yml index b626f02..9fd52b5 100644 --- a/.github/workflows/code-check.yml +++ b/.github/workflows/code-check.yml @@ -17,10 +17,11 @@ jobs: strategy: matrix: python-version: [ "3.10", "3.11", "3.12", "3.13", "3.14" ] + postgres-version: [ "16", "17", "18" ] fail-fast: true services: postgres: - image: postgres:18 + image: postgres:${{ matrix.postgres-version }} env: POSTGRES_USER: taskiq_postgres POSTGRES_PASSWORD: look_in_vault From add5011e05ab83e4c95b6ac41ee5b4ab18bd08d8 Mon Sep 17 00:00:00 2001 From: Anfimov Dima Date: Sun, 14 Dec 2025 17:33:42 +0100 Subject: [PATCH 2/2] chore(ci): add path ignore for tests --- .github/workflows/code-check.yml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/.github/workflows/code-check.yml b/.github/workflows/code-check.yml index 9fd52b5..c9dd99c 100644 --- a/.github/workflows/code-check.yml +++ b/.github/workflows/code-check.yml @@ -2,8 +2,14 @@ name: Tests on: push: branches: [ main ] + paths-ignore: + - '*.md' + - 'docs/**' pull_request: branches: [ main ] + paths-ignore: + - '*.md' + - 'docs/**' permissions: actions: read